数据库Web操作案例:增删改查
数据库作业-5.rar项目地址:https://gitcode.com/open-source-toolkit/bdbe3
项目简介
本项目提供了一个通过Web页面操作数据库的简单案例,涵盖了数据库的增、删、改、查功能。用户可以通过Web页面与数据库进行交互,实现数据的动态管理。查询结果将以表格或表单的形式展示,方便用户查看和操作。
系统架构
本项目的系统架构包括以下几个主要部分:
- 前端:用户通过Web浏览器访问系统,进行数据的增删改查操作。
- Web服务器:处理用户的HTTP请求,并将请求转发给应用服务器。
- 应用服务器:负责处理业务逻辑,与数据库进行交互,并将结果返回给Web服务器。
- 数据库服务器:存储和管理数据,提供数据的增删改查功能。
Web服务器和应用服务器可以根据硬件资源情况选择合在一起或分开部署。
技术栈
- 编程语言:Python
- Web框架:web.py
- 数据库操作:pymysql
功能实现
- 增加数据:用户可以通过Web页面输入数据,并将其保存到数据库中。
- 删除数据:用户可以选择删除数据库中的某条记录。
- 修改数据:用户可以修改数据库中已有的记录。
- 查询数据:用户可以查询数据库中的数据,并以表格或表单的形式展示查询结果。
使用说明
-
安装依赖:
pip install web.py pymysql
-
配置数据库: 根据项目中的配置文件,设置数据库连接信息。
-
启动应用:
python app.py
-
访问Web页面: 打开浏览器,访问
http://localhost:8080
,即可开始使用系统的增删改查功能。
注意事项
- 请确保数据库服务器已启动,并且数据库连接信息正确。
- 在生产环境中,建议将Web服务器和应用服务器分开部署,以提高系统的稳定性和性能。
贡献
欢迎大家提交Issue和Pull Request,共同完善这个项目。
许可证
本项目采用MIT许可证,详情请参阅LICENSE文件。
数据库作业-5.rar项目地址:https://gitcode.com/open-source-toolkit/bdbe3